Description
This book is a comprehensive and valuable resource for academicians, undergraduate and postgraduate students, research scholars, and industry professionals, offering an in-depth understanding of the latest technologies and advancements in the domains of electrical, electronics, power engineering, renewable energies, power electronics, signal processing and related fields.
The book is organized into the following key thematic areas, ensuring a focused and holistic understanding of critical topics: Energy Technologies, Power Systems, Signal Processing, Control Systems, Power Electronics, Electrical Machines and Drives, and Condition Monitoring of Power Apparatus.
With its comprehensive scope and multidisciplinary nature, this book is an invaluable resource for fostering innovation, advancing technical education, and empowering the next generation of engineers and researchers. By addressing real-world challenges and providing solutions through state-of-the-art technologies, this book can be a significant resource for technical education and research, fostering a deeper understanding of evolving energy technologies and empowering the next generation of engineers and researchers.

Persons
Ravinder Nath received a BE degree from Madan Mohan Malviya Engineering College, Gorakhpur, India in 1987, an MTech degree from the National Institute of Technology, Kurukshetra, India in 1991 and a PhD degree in Electrical Engineering from the Indian Institute of Technology Kanpur, India in 2006.
Dr Veena Sharma received a BTech Degree from REC (Regional Engineering College) Hamirpur, India in 1990, an MTech degree from Punjab Agricultural University, Ludhiana, India in 1993 and a PhD from Punjab Technical University, Jalandhar, India in 2006.
Dr Amit Kaul received a BTech degree from the Regional Engineering College Hamirpur in 2002, an MTech degree from Sant Longowal Institute of Engineering and Technology, Sangrur, India in 2005 and PhD degree in Electrical Engineering from the National Institute of Technology, Hamirpur in 2016.
Dr Rajesh Kumar completed his BTech with Electrical Engineering from the National Institute of Technology, Hamirpur in 2004, ME degree from Punjab Engineering College Chandigarh, India in 2006 and PhD degree from the Indian Institute of Technology Roorkee in 2022.
Bharti Kaul received her BE degree from Jammu University, India in 2005, MTech from the National Institute of Technology Hamirpur in 2007 and PhD in Smart Grid Systems in 2023.
